Keys Broken or lost

It’s never a good time when keys to your nearest car locksmith break. You could be putting groceries into your trunk, rushing to the gas station or getting ready to head home after a long workday. Sometimes, you’ll discover your key stuck in the lock or it won’t turn in the ignition.

You may think that your key has become stuck or requires a more effort to turn but, in the majority of instances the key is broken. Even if you can get your key back into the lock however, there’s no guarantee it will not break in the same place again in the future.

If only a part of your broken key is sticking out of the locking mechanism you may be able use a pair needle nose pliers. A flathead screwdriver could also work in some situations. To prevent further damage, you should take the key off as quickly as possible.

You can repair a broken key to your house, but you will require a locksmith to repair your car keys. If the key is still in good condition, you can purchase a duplicate to ensure that you will always be able access your vehicle. Some people prefer to contact the dealership for this service. However, the cost is higher and many garages do not have proper equipment to program the latest cars that use key fobs.

If your key isn’t in good shape and only a portion of it is sticking out of the lock, you should call a locksmith as soon as you can. The attempt to remove a broken key on your own can result in further damage to the lock cylinder. A professional locksmith car keys price has the tools and know-how to get the broken key out without damaging the cylinder of the lock. They can also ascertain if the key is in good enough condition to be copied and cut into code.

Ignition Repair

The ignition switch in your car is a complex mechanical device that can be susceptible to wear and tear due to years of use. A certified locksmith for car key near me can fix this issue, and restore your vehicle’s functionality. They can also replace your key cylinder and change the chip that controls the transponder in the key to ensure it can start your vehicle.

A skilled locksmith can determine the root of the problem and determine if the issue is fixable by minor adjustments or if the ignition switch needs to be replaced entirely. This is typically less expensive than having your car serviced by a dealer and can be done right away. The key cylinder and the switch are usually sold together, making it possible to replace them both at the same time if necessary.

The metal components inside your ignition switch can be subject to excessive wear and tear over the lifetime of your vehicle even with the most meticulous maintenance. This is a common problem for vehicles with a steering wheels that are locked, and where the ignition is located on the dashboard. This is particularly true if you use the heavy, bulky keychain that puts additional stress on the ignition. A vehicle equipped with a keychain can displace or strip the tumblers inside the cylinder for ignition and make it difficult to turn and start your car.

In some cases the ignition cylinder could be disassembled to remove damaged or stuck keys from the keyway and replaced. In other cases, the entire ignition cylinder will need to be replaced. In either scenario, a mobile Locksmith for cars should be able to handle these repairs quickly and efficiently.

There’s nothing worse than stepping into your vehicle and finding it won’t start. Many people believe that their car battery is dead, this may not be the case. A professional locksmith can assist when the issue is with the ignition lock. They can ensure that your car’s ignition is working properly, and get you back on road in no time.

Car Key Replacement

A broken or lost car key can create a multitude of problems. A locksmith has the necessary tools and expertise to remove the stuck or jammed keys from the lock without causing damage to it. Depending on the make and model of your car they might also be able to replace the smart key or fob. This will require a key programmer and the key may be ordered directly from the manufacturer.

Keys of the traditional type have been used to start cars for generations and are simple for locksmiths to make an alternative for. Modern models use a transponder that communicates with the vehicle to start. To get the replacement key for these kinds of keys, you’ll have to take your vehicle to a dealer and get it programmed. This can cost hundreds of dollars.

Some smart key systems are much easier to work on than others, however the majority of them are only handled by a licensed locksmith. You can usually get an exact copy of your key fob from the dealership, however you’ll need proof that you are the owner of the vehicle.

It is possible to save money by programming a newer car key yourself. It can be a challenge and time-consuming to program a new key. A lot of auto makers include instructions in their owner’s manuals. Certain car key fobs can be programmed with the standard remote control, others require a specific tool.

Contact a locksmith if can’t locate your key. They have the tools to create keys for your vehicle, and can make it fast when you know the VIN number. This is usually located on the dashboard of your car, however it is also on the registration or title, as well. This information will enable the locksmith to identify your vehicle and create an appropriate replacement for you. If you have insurance on your vehicle, they’ll probably pay for the replacement.
